Publisher's Summary

The perfect family. A moment that will change everything.

Emma thought she had the perfect life: a beautiful home, a loving husband, and a gorgeous son. 

She was wrong.

When she wakes up to find herself in hospital, Emma has no memory of how she got there or why her husband and son won’t come to see her. 

What happened to Emma’s family?

Emma is desperate to find out what happened - and that her loved ones are safe - but remembering the truth could be the most dangerous thing of all....

Previously published as Don’t Let Me Die. This edition contains significant editorial revisions.
